Donald Frank McEwen, age 86, of Maumee, OH went to be with his Lord and Savior on February 16, 2019 at Hospice of Northwest Ohio Perrysburg. He was born August 3, 1932 in Toledo to James and Mayme (Fout) McEwen. Don proudly served his country in the U.S. Army as a medic during the Korean War. He was employed with Columbia Gas for 37 years before retiring in 1989. Don grew up in East Toledo and later moved to the Shoreland Community where he coached the Washington Local Shoreland Firebirds Football for 16 years. He also coached baseball and fifth through seventh grade basketball for Shoreland. Don was an active member of Northpoint Church of the Nazarene.
